So, casual player. Only have a few hours here and there to play. Wanting to start playing a Shaman. Going for race of Svirfneblin as well for RP reasons and stuff, so that's more or less a slight hindrance to some builds I imagine.

Otherwise, I have a couple of questions as to the best way to build the character. Namely;

- is Evocation and damage spells a valid way to play the character? Both in PvE and PvP (not that I'm too bothered about PvP, but I suppose it should be taken into account)

- How decent is the character as a melee/ranged character with summon support?

- in terms of current Arelith 'meta', what's the most effect way to play a Shaman?


Normally I'm not too fussed about builds and happy to play something sub-optimal, and I'll admit that I'm not too au fait with the Arelith meta as it were, but when reading through all the Wiki specs of the Shaman class it seems to get a fairly decent amount of damaging spells.

Normally I quite enjoy a character that can make a big boom, but from looking at the Wiki's cookie cutter build section, the Shaman builds all seem to focus on giving the character Conjuration and Transmutation foci. Is there a reason to avoid the big booms of Evocation with the class and instead focus on just boosting and summoning?

There are some good evo spells but the problem with damage spells on Arelith, especially when they effect the whole room, is you usually just do partial damage and make all the enemies mad.

Conjuration has nice damage spells, boosts your summons and has two great disablers (stonehold and storm of vengeance) so it's considered preferable on a shaman. Transmutation is also good for entangle, spike growth and aura of vitality plus some others. Necromancy is another way to go too.

If it interests you give it a try though. It's not a terrible option.
